Hey Support crew — handing off TilePorter, our map-tile prefetcher, from me (Darra) to Vens. It warms the cache for the Quellmark basemap ahead of peak hours. If prefetch lag spikes, restart the worker before escalating. Most tickets trace back to misconfigured radius settings. The current production configuration values are listed below.

settings of tagug-fajof:
[zorwyn]
host = zorwyn.nelvrosys.corp
user = zorwyn_svc
database = zorwyn_prod

The address autocomplete widget (Pinpointly) embedded in the Harrowgate checkout flow is returning empty suggestion lists for more than 5% of queries over the past 15 minutes. This usually indicates the geocoding cache has gone cold or the suggestion index is mid-rebuild. Customers can still type addresses manually, so checkout is degraded but not blocked. Before escalating, verify the index rebuild status and cache hit rate. Step-by-step triage instructions for this alert are documented on the internal wiki page.

dashboard of yagep-tajop = https://jira.tolvaqsys.internal/browse/pages/pages/browse

# Service Accounts: String Extraction

The `extract-i18n` script pulls translatable strings from all Bramblewick repos and pushes them to the Glossa service. It runs under the `i18n-extractor` service account. Do not run it under your personal account; Glossa rate-limits individual users aggressively. The account has write access to the staging catalog only. Set the token in your shell before invoking the script. The current staging token is below.

API key for kahap-kafog: zpat15_6qzxZ7YR8aDwjmp

Building access — wellness room, Thornquay House. Reception staff may book the level 1 wellness room on behalf of employees for up to two hours per day. Please confirm the room is vacant before confirming a slot, and note bookings in the shared ledger so cleaning can be scheduled. The door locks automatically after each session. To open it for the next booking, enter the code below.

staff pass of baweg-bawep = bdg-AIU-1